Java Jobs

769 Java jobs currently listed

Browse 769 open positions that require Java experience. Every listing includes the full tech stack, language requirements, remote policy, and salary data, so you can filter with confidence instead of guessing from job descriptions.

By the numbers

  • 289 companies hiring
  • Mostly Senior roles
  • Often paired with Python, AWS, Go, Kubernetes
  • Top locations: London, Berlin, Amsterdam
  • 87% don't require German
  • 20 new in the last 7 days

What you'll find here

Each job includes structured data from the original posting. You can see exactly which technologies are required vs. nice-to-have, whether the role is remote-friendly, and what salary range to expect, all without reading through pages of job descriptions.

Wise 1 day ago

Senior Software Engineer- Regional Payments Platform

London, United Kingdom - English

Java Spring Boot
Wise 1 day ago
Hybrid

Senior Backend Engineer II - Europe Account

London, United Kingdom - English

Java Spring Boot Kafka SQL
£111.000–145.000 /year
JetBrains 1 day ago
Remote

AI Technical Lead - C++ Ecosystem

Amsterdam, Netherlands +11 (Remote) - English

C++ Kotlin Java JVM LLM +1
SonarSource 1 day ago
On-site

Software Engineer (Java) - Remediation Agent

Geneva, Switzerland - English

Java Python AWS
SonarSource 1 day ago
On-site

Senior Software Engineer (Java) - Remediation Agent

Geneva, Switzerland - English

Java Python AWS LLM
Stripe 2 days ago

Forward Deployed Integration Engineer, Professional Services

Dublin, Ireland - English

SQL
Wise 2 days ago
Hybrid

Senior Backend Engineer II - Europe Account

London, United Kingdom - English

Java Spring Boot Kafka SQL
£111.000–145.000 /year
MongoDB 2 days ago
Hybrid

Staff Engineer

Dublin, Ireland - English

Go Java C# AWS Azure +1
Adyen 2 days ago
On-site

Software Engineer - Release Tooling

Amsterdam, Netherlands - English

Kotlin Java Linux
MongoDB 2 days ago
Hybrid

Senior Staff Engineer

Dublin, Ireland - English

C C++ Java Rust
Bosch 3 days ago

Data Engineer

Ciudad Juárez, Mexico - English (Advanced)

SQL Azure Databricks Linux Windows Server C++ +2
CERN 3 days ago
Hybrid

Engineer in Charge of the Proton Synchrotron (BE-OP-PS-2026-128-LD)

Geneva, Switzerland - English, French

Python
Playtech 3 days ago

Games Designer/Game Developer

London, United Kingdom - English

C# Java C++ Excel
Zalando 4 days ago
Hybrid

Senior Search Engineer - Search and Browse Core (All genders)

Berlin, Germany - English

Elasticsearch Kafka Flink Java Kotlin +1
SonarSource 6 days ago
On-site

Software Engineer (Java) (f/m/d)

Bochum, Germany - English

Java AWS PostgreSQL SQL Maven +2
AxelSpringerNewsMediaNational 6 days ago
Hybrid

Senior Android Engineer (m/f/d)

Berlin, Germany - English

Kotlin Coroutines Flow Jetpack Compose Dagger +6
AxelSpringerNewsMediaNational 6 days ago
Hybrid

Fullstack Engineer - Live Streaming (m/f/d)

Berlin, Germany - English

Go Dart Python Java Flutter +10
Adyen 1 week ago
On-site

Senior Data Platform Engineer - OLAP

Amsterdam, Netherlands - English

Apache Druid FastAPI Java Kafka Python +4
Nebius 1 week ago
Remote

Application Security Engineer

Amsterdam, Netherlands +4 (Remote) - English

Python Go Java JavaScript Burp Suite +2
€75.000–240.000 /year
Wise 1 week ago

Senior Software Engineer - Marketing Platform

London, United Kingdom - English

Java Kotlin Spring Kafka relational databases

Frequently Asked Questions

How many Java jobs are available right now?
There are currently 769 open positions that list Java as a required skill. This number updates daily as new jobs are posted.
How do you know a job requires Java?
We analyze every job description to identify the specific technologies mentioned. We distinguish between technologies that are required, nice-to-have, or explicitly not used, so you get an accurate picture of each role's tech stack.
Can I filter out jobs that use certain technologies?
Yes. Jobdex supports negative filtering, which lets you exclude specific technologies from your search. For example, you can find Java jobs that don't use a particular framework or language.
Are salary ranges accurate?
When a company includes salary in their job posting, we use that directly. Otherwise, we parse salary information from the job description. Each salary figure gets a confidence score. High-confidence data is shown prominently, while less certain figures are clearly marked.